.rtl .heading-with-line {
    padding-left: 0;
    padding-right: 25px;
}

.rtl .transparent-title {
    font-family: var(--font-primary);
}

.rtl .heading-with-line::after {
    left: inherit;
    right: 0px;
}

.rtl .home-about-section-left {
    padding-right: 0px;
    padding-left: 70px;
}

.rtl .why-choose-first-image {
    margin-right: 0px;
}

.rtl .why-fourth-image {
    margin-right: 3%;
}

.rtl .enquire-form-main {
    padding-left: 0px;
    padding-right: 160px;
}

.rtl .insta-bottom-bg {
    left: inherit;
    right: 30px;
}

.rtl .right-dot-bg {
    right: inherit;
    left: 0px;
    transform: rotate(-180deg) !important;
}

.rtl .mob-menu-icn {
    margin-left: 0px;
    margin-right: 8px;
}

.rtl .contact-form-address-inner {
    padding-right: 120px;
}

.rtl .enquire-form-contact {
    padding-left: 120px;
}

.rtl .footer-second {
    padding-right: 0px;
    padding-left: 80px;
}

.rtl .footer-nav ul li::after {
    left: inherit;
    right: 0px;
}

.rtl .footer-nav ul li {
    padding-left: 20px;
    padding-right: 26px;
}

.rtl .news-letter-submit {
    right: inherit;
    left: 6px;
}

.rtl .footer-location {
    padding-left: 0px;
    padding-right: 35px;
    background-position: top 34px right 3px;
}

.rtl .menu-ul li+li {
    margin-left: 0px;
    margin-right: 30px;
}

.rtl .menu-ul .sub-menu li+li {
    margin-left: 0px;
    margin-right: 0px;
}

.rtl .about-first-section .home-about-section-left {
    padding-right: 70px;
    padding-left: 0px;
}

.rtl .about-mission-box {
    margin-left: -12px;
}

.rtl .about-team-inner .sub-page-title {
    text-align: right;
}

.rtl .team-social {
    right: inherit;
    left: 15px;
    bottom: 15px;
}

.rtl .main-team-box-content h5 {
    padding-right: 0px;
    padding-left: 100px;
}

.rtl .designation-first-image {
    margin-right: 0px;
}

.rtl .designation-fourth-image {
    margin-right: 2%;
}

.rtl .designation-bottom-main h5 {
    padding-right: 0px;
    padding-left: 30px;
}

.rtl .designation-bottom-main .des-btn {
    right: inherit;
    left: 30px;
    transform: rotate(-180deg);
    top: 4px;
}

.rtl .opportunities-content {
    padding-left: 0px;
    padding-right: 60px;
}

.rtl .opportunities-number {
    left: inherit;
    right: 0px;
}

.rtl .opportunities-content h3 {
    padding-left: 0px;
    padding-right: 70px;
}

.rtl .main-leasing-section.first-section .transparent-title {
    padding-left: 0%;
    padding-right: 20%;
    font-size: 130px;
    line-height: 110px;
}

.rtl .main-leasing-box-content .sub-page-title {
    text-align: right;
}

.rtl .main-leasing-box-content {
    padding-left: 0px;
    padding-right: 110px;
}

.rtl .main-leasing-section:nth-child(2n) .main-leasing-box-content {
    padding-left: 110px;
    padding-right: 0px;
}

.rtl .enquire-bottom-inner-second .blue-btn-enqury {
    right: inherit;
    left: 0px;
}

.rtl .enquire-bottom-inner-second .main-title {
    text-align: right;
}

.rtl .enquire-bottom-inner .white-transparent-title .transparent-title {
    padding-left: 0px;
    text-align: right;
}

.rtl .header-search {
    margin-right: 0px;
    margin-left: 25px;
}

.rtl .header-right-main {
    margin-right: auto;
    margin-left: initial;
}

.rtl .search-pannel {
    left: inherit;
    right: 0;
}

.rtl .zoom-icon {
    right: inherit;
    left: 25px;
}

.rtl .insta-top h3 {
    padding-left: 0px;
    padding-right: 46px;
}

.rtl .insta-top {
    padding: 25px 35px 20px 15px;
}

.rtl .insta-top img {
    left: inherit;
    right: 35px;
}

.rtl .hme-enquiry-image {
    -webkit-border-bottom-right-radius: 0px;
    -moz-border-bottom-right-radius: 0px;
    border-bottom-right-radius: 0px;
    -webkit-border-bottom-left-radius: 80px;
    -moz-border-bottom-left-radius: 80px;
    border-bottom-left-radius: 80px;
}

.rtl .contact-form-address {
    -webkit-border-bottom-right-radius: 80px;
    -moz-border-bottom-right-radius: 80px;
    border-bottom-right-radius: 80px;
    -webkit-border-bottom-left-radius: 0px;
    -moz-border-bottom-left-radius: 0px;
    border-bottom-left-radius: 0px;
}

.rtl .blue-btn-enqury {
    margin-left: inherit;
    margin-right: auto;
}

.rtl .footer-nav ul li::after {
    top: 12px;
}

.rtl .white-btn::after {
    left: 7px;
    right: inherit;
}

.rtl .ml-auto {
    margin-left: inherit;
    margin-right: auto;
}

.rtl .awards-slider.owl-carousel .owl-nav button.owl-next {
    right: inherit;
    left: -50px;
    transform: rotate(180deg);
}

.rtl .awards-slider.owl-carousel .owl-nav button.owl-prev {
    left: inherit;
    right: -50px;
    transform: rotate(180deg);
}

.rtl .project-slider.owl-carousel .owl-nav button.owl-next {
    right: inherit;
    left: -80px;
    transform: rotate(180deg);
}

.rtl .project-slider.owl-carousel .owl-nav button.owl-prev {
    right: -80px;
    left: inherit;
    transform: rotate(180deg);
}

.rtl .heder-right {
    margin-right: 0px;
    margin-left: 0px;
}

.rtl .hme-enquiry-content .white-transparent-title .transparent-title {
    text-align: right;
    padding-left: 0px;
    padding-right: 100px;
}

.rtl .why-third-image {
    margin-right: 3%;
}

.rtl .inner-banner h1 {
    text-align: right;
}

.rtl .news-letter-text {
    padding: 0px 35px 0px 50px;
}



.rtl .enquire-bottom-inner .white-transparent-title {
    right: -60px;
    left: inherit;
}

.rtl .blue-btn-enqury {
    margin-left: inherit;
    margin-right: inherit;
}

.rtl .home-about-social-btn {
    justify-content: right;
}

.rtl .home-about-social-main {
    margin-left: inherit;
    margin-right: 60px;
}


.rtl .fancybox-content {
    text-align: right;
}

.rtl .career_popup.fancybox__content ul {
    margin-left: inherit;
    margin-right: 22px;

}

.rtl .career_popup.fancybox__content ul li {
    text-align: right;
    direction: rtl;
}

.rtl .footer-third ul li {
    margin-right: 0;
    margin-left: 10px;
}

.rtl .contact-social ul li {
    margin-right: 0;
    margin-left: 10px;
}

.rtl .designation-details-slider h1 {
    text-align: right;
}

.rtl .enquiry-form-input {
    text-align: right;
}

.rtl .chat-box {
    right: inherit;
    left: 50px;
    bottom: 30px;
}

.rtl .designation-first-box {
    left: inherit;
}

.rtl .designation-first-box.second {
    left: 32.5%;
}

.rtl .designation-first-box.third {
    left: 33%;
}

.rtl .designation-first-box.fourth {
    left: 11%;
}


.rtl .wpml-ls-legacy-dropdown a.wpml-ls-item-toggle {
    padding-right: 0px;
}

.rtl .wpml-ls-legacy-dropdown .wpml-ls-sub-menu {
    left: -5px;
}

.rtl .wpml-ls-native {
    text-align: right;
}

.rtl .wpml-ls-legacy-dropdown::after {
    right: inherit;
    left: 7px !important;
}

.rtl .news-detail-image {
    width: 100%;
    border-bottom-right-radius: 80px;
    border-bottom-left-radius: 0px;
}

.rtl .news-detail-image img {
    border-bottom-right-radius: 80px;
    border-bottom-left-radius: 0px;
}

.rtl .news-detail-image img {
    left: 20px;
}

.rtl .main-leasing-box-content ul li {
    padding-left: 0px;
    padding-right: 15px;
}

.rtl .main-leasing-box-content ul li::after {
    left: inherit;
    right: 2px;
}

.rtl .error-404,
.rtl .search-page-inner,
.rtl .search-noresult-inner {
    text-align: right;
}

@media (max-width: 1450px) {

    .rtl .enquire-form-main {
        padding-right: 140px;
    }

    .rtl .awards-slider.owl-carousel .owl-nav button.owl-prev {
        right: -20px;
    }

    .rtl .awards-slider.owl-carousel .owl-nav button.owl-next {
        left: -20px;
    }


    .rtl .contact-form-address-inner {
        padding-right: 70px;
    }


    .rtl .enquire-form-contact {
        padding-left: 100px;
    }

}

@media (max-width: 1200px) {

    .rtl .project-slider.owl-carousel .owl-nav button.owl-next {
        left: -25px;
    }

    .rtl .project-slider.owl-carousel .owl-nav button.owl-prev {
        right: -25px;
    }

    .rtl .enquire-form-main {
        padding-right: 80px;
        padding-left: 4%;
    }


    .rtl .footer-second {
        padding-left: 40px;
    }

    .rtl .footer-location {
        background-position: top 26px right 3px;
    }

    .rtl .opportunities-content h3 {
        padding-right: 55px;
    }

    .rtl .opportunities-content {
        padding-right: 30px;
    }

    .rtl .enquire-form-contact {
        padding-left: 50px;
        padding-right: 4% !important;
    }

    .rtl .contact-form-address-inner {
        padding-right: 0;
        padding-left: 4%;
    }

    .rtl .main-leasing-box-content {
        padding-left: 0px;
        padding-right: 50px;
    }

    .rtl .main-leasing-section:nth-child(2n) .main-leasing-box-content {
        padding-left: 50px;
        padding-right: 0px;
    }

    .rtl .main-leasing-section.first-section .transparent-title {
        font-size: 70px;
        line-height: 70px;
    }

    .rtl .search-pannel {
        width: 92%;
        right: 4%;
    }

}


@media (max-width: 1100px) {

    .rtl .why-choose-first-image {
        margin: 0 auto;
        margin-bottom: 20px;
    }

    .rtl .why-fourth-image {
        width: 49%;
        margin-left: 0%;
        margin-right: 1%;
    }

    .rtl .why-third-image {
        margin-left: auto;
        margin-right: auto;
    }

    .rtl .why-second-image {
        margin-bottom: 20px;
    }

    .rtl .menu-ul li+li {
        margin-left: 0px;
        margin-right: 0;
    }

    .rtl .mob-menu-icn {
        margin-left: 8px;
        margin-right: inherit;
        right: inherit;
        left: 4%;
    }

    .rtl .home-about-section-left {
        padding-left: 0px;
    }

    .rtl .menu-ul li {
        text-align: right;
    }

    .rtl .designation-first-box.fourth {
        left: 0%;
    }

    .rtl .designation-first-box.second {
        left: 27.5%;
    }

    .rtl .designation-first-box.third {
        left: 31%;
    }

    .rtl .designation-first-box {
        padding: 25px 55px 25px;
    }

    .rtl .search-pannel {
        left: inherit;
        right: 4%;
        width: 92%;
    }


}

@media (max-width: 860px) {

    .rtl .home-about-section-left {
        padding-right: 0px;
    }

    .rtl .hme-enquiry-content .white-transparent-title .transparent-title {
        padding-right: 8%;
    }

    .rtl .main-leasing-section.first-section .transparent-title {
        padding-right: 0;
    }

    .rtl .enquire-bottom-inner .white-transparent-title {
        left: inherit;
        right: -10px;
    }

    .rtl .enquire-form-main {
        padding-right: 4%;
        padding-left: 4%;
    }

    .rtl .insta-top {
        padding: 15px 25px 10px 15px;
    }

    .rtl .insta-top img {
        right: 28px;
    }

    .rtl .project-slider.owl-carousel .owl-nav button.owl-next {
        left: -10px;
    }

    .rtl .project-slider.owl-carousel .owl-nav button.owl-prev {
        right: -10px;
    }

    .rtl .why-choose-first-image {
        margin-bottom: 10px;
    }

    .rtl .about-first-section .home-about-section-left {
        padding-right: 0px;
    }

    .rtl .main-team-box-content h5 {
        padding-left: 0px;
    }

    .rtl .footer-second {
        padding-left: 0;
    }

    .rtl .awards-slider.owl-carousel .owl-nav button.owl-next {
        left: -10px;
    }

    .rtl .awards-slider.owl-carousel .owl-nav button.owl-prev {
        right: -10px;
    }

    .rtl .awards-slider .owl-nav button.owl-next,
    .rtl .awards-slider .owl-nav button.owl-prev {
        background-color: #fff !important;
        height: 40px;
        width: 40px;
    }

    .rtl .header-search {
        margin-left: 10px;
    }

    .rtl .heder-right {
        margin-left: 0px;
    }

    .rtl .designation-first-image {
        margin: 0 auto;
    }

    .rtl .designation-second-image .designation-image-inner {
        width: 49%;
        margin-left: 1%;
    }

    .rtl .designation-second-image .designation-image-inner:nth-child(2n) {
        margin-left: 0px;
    }

    .rtl .designation-third-image {
        margin-right: 0;
        margin-left: 1.5%;
    }

    .rtl .designation-fourth-image {
        margin-right: 0%;
    }

    .rtl .designation-second-image .designation-image-inner:first-child {
        margin-right: 0;
    }

    .rtl .main-leasing-box-content {
        padding-left: 0px;
        padding-right: 0;
    }

    .rtl .main-leasing-section:nth-child(2n) .main-leasing-box-content {
        padding-left: 0;
        padding-right: 0px;
    }

    .rtl .main-leasing-box-content .sub-page-title {
        text-align: center;
    }



    .rtl .chat-box {
        right: inherit;
        left: 20 px;
        bottom: 25px;
    }

    .rtl .news-detail-image {
        border-bottom-right-radius: 8px;
        border-bottom-left-radius: 0px;
    }

    .rtl .news-detail-image img {
        border-bottom-right-radius: 8px;
        border-bottom-left-radius: 0px;
        left: 8px;
    }

    .rtl .header-search {
        margin-right: 15px;
        margin-left: 15px;
    }


}

@media (max-width: 680px) {

    .rtl .designation-second-image .designation-image-inner {
        width: 48.5%;
    }

    .rtl .designation-image-inner {
        margin: 1px 0px;
    }

    .rtl .opportunities-content {
        padding-right: 0px;
    }

    .rtl .opportunities-number {
        left: 0;
        right: 0;
    }

    .rtl .opportunities-content h3 {
        padding-right: 0px;
    }

    .rtl .home-about-social-main {
        margin-right: 0px;
    }

    .rtl .search-pannel {
        right: 4%;
    }
}

@media (max-width: 480px) {}